WCR thanks President Jammeh for Ramadan gift

Africa » Gambia
Thursday, August 11, 2011
The people of West Coast Region (WCR) through their governor, Alhaji Lamin Sanneh have expressed gratitude to the Gambian leader, His Excellency Sheikh Professor Alhaji Dr Yahya AJJ Jammeh for giving them 3000 bags of sugar in the holy month of Ramadan.

Speaking during the distribution of the gift to his people, Governor Sanneh said the generosity is a clear testimony of the concern President Jammeh has for Gambians. He further commented on the significance of the holy month, stressing that whatever assistance one gives to his or her fellow Muslims, Allah would reward the person for such good deeds.

He said that the gift, which is aimed at assisting the poor and needy, manifests President Jammeh’s interest in the welfare of all Gambians irrespective of tribe or political affiliation.

He commended and prayed for the Gambian leader for Almighty Allah to shower his blessings on him, his family, government and the entire population of The Gambia. He further urged Muslims to continue praying for the good health of the president and support him in his endeavours.

Alhaji Demba Sanyang, the paramount chief of The Gambia who spoke on behalf of the chiefs in the region, thanked President Jammeh for the gesture. He described him as someone who leads by example, adding that The Gambia is lucky to have such a leader.  He then reaffirmed their unflinching support to the president and the APRC.
Author: Yusupha Bojang in Foni
